A Survey of Information Entropy Metrics for Complex Networks . WebApr 1, 2024 · Let G be a graph with n vertices. The entropy based on the number of independent sets or NIS entropy of G, denoted by Inis ( G ), is defined as I n i s ( G) = − ∑ k = 0 n i k ( G) σ ( G) log i k ( G) σ ( G).
